    Bought my 2013 Tacoma crew cab new on Easter 2013, intending to build it out slowly, but never got farther than a roof rack from Baja racks (which quietly rusted in the salt fog :)

    8 years and one divorce later, am finally building it out to go surfing and rock crawling.

    current mods:
    • All Pro Offroad front and rear bumpers,
    • Yakama aero roof rack and half height bed rack.

    Currently on pallets in my drive way, waiting to be installed:
    • EBC disks and rotors
    • All Pro suspension and armor
    • Warn Zeon s12 winch
    • Various lights and light bars.
    Future plans:
    • URD magnuson kit
    • URD exhaust
    • Big tires (currently on a truck somewhere in limbo)
    • Nitro 5.29 gears
    Am actually hoping someone can recommend a mechanic in the Bay Area to do the supercharger - my regular mechanic seems a little overwhelmed by the prospect
